Meaning & usage
Bearing full likeness by having precisely the same set of characteristics; indistinguishable.
My car is identical with the one my mom has just bought.
Not different or other; not another or others; not different as regards self; selfsame; numerically identical.
Of twins, sharing the same genetic code.
Exactly equivalent.
Approximating or approaching exact equivalence.
Where this word comes from
From identic + -al.
Something which has exactly the same properties as something else.
An identical twin.
A rhyme on the same syllable, such as "leave" and "believe".
